PB 電子会議室

コメント

発言No. 更新日 題名(クリックすると発言内容と関連するコメントが表示されます)
18966 03/03/05 17:22:08 RE(2):PB7.0: スクリプトに\\マークを使いたい By sinkurou
18958 03/03/05 13:35:29 RE(1):PB7.0: スクリプトに\\マークを使いたい By M.M
18953 03/03/04 18:31:09 PB7.0: スクリプトに\\マークを使いたい By sinkurou

カテゴリ:スクリプトの記述
日付:2003年03月05日 17:22 発信者:sinkurou
題名:RE(2):PB7.0: スクリプトに\\マークを使いたい

M.Mさん、こんにちは。

>動的SQL文でSelect文を記述してください。

>動的SQL文では、文字列にSQL文を代入します。

>ティルダ(~)を付ければ、\\マークの記述も可能であったと思います。

有難うございました。

動的SQL文で解決しました。

(例)string ls_sql,AAA,BBB

   ls_sql = \'SELECT AAA,BBB FROM C:\\ADBF\\TB1.DBF,C:\\BDBF\\TB2.DBF WHERE TB1.CD1=TB2.CD2\'

   DECLARE my_cursor DYNAMIC CURSOR FOR SQLSA ;

   PREPARE SQLSA FROM :ls_sql ;

   OPEN DYNAMIC my_cursor ;

   FETCH my_cursor INTO :AAA,:BBB ;

   CLOSE my_cursor ;

となりました。

ティルダ(~)は付けても付けなくてもできました。



付加情報:

PowerBuilder Version (記載なし)

Client SoftWare

OS Windows98
DBMS その他
Browser (記載なし)

Server SoftWare

OS (記載なし)
DBMS (記載なし)
WebServer (記載なし)

PowerSpaceの運営は、パワーフューチャー株式会社が行っております。
Copyright © 2013 Power Future Co., Ltd.